Marijuana was recreationally legalized in the states of New Jersey, Arizona, South Dakota and Montana this year. Mississippi came big by legalizing medical marijuana. It seems that with each passing year, marijauna is gaining more supporters who are pro-legalization.
The science remains young and we do not have enough evidence based on medical clinical trials to conclude any legitimate long-term health benefits and adverse effects of marijuana consumption. But it has reached a point where criminalizing marijuana users is no longer sensical; I mean, going to prison for possession of marijuana? That sounds so archaic. Remember, however, that even though marijuana is on an upward legalization trend, does not mean that we become naive to its potential mental health side effects such as anxiety, a psychological addiction and even psychosis!
